## Runbook: Account Recovery — DateForge Localization Service

Scope: locked accounts on DateForge, the service that localizes date formats per region profile.

Steps: 1) Confirm the user via the internal roster. 2) Check the lockout reason in the admin log. 3) If the lock is stale (>24h), clear it and force a password reset. 4) If the admin console itself is locked, use the break-glass flow. It prompts for the team recovery passphrase, given below.

strongbox words: oliael-gilax-lamael

Step 4: Update your plugin for the new Stockmend reconciliation job. As of version 3.2, inventory reconciliation runs as a standalone worker instead of a cron task inside the core service. Plugins that hooked the old nightly sweep must register against the worker's event bus instead. Retry behavior, batch sizing, and the drift threshold are all controlled by the worker's settings, shown below for reference:

deployment values, bafog-kahog:
RALWYN_LOG_LEVEL=error
RALWYN_METRICS_HOST=metrics.ralwyn.norvalabs.corp
RALWYN_POOL_SIZE=4

## Tuning

The receipt mailer (Almsgate) batches donation receipts and sends through the Thornquay relay. On-call: if the queue backs up, resist the urge to crank batch size — the relay rate-limits per connection, and bigger batches just mean bigger retries. Scale worker count first, then shorten the flush interval. Dedupe window must stay longer than the retry horizon or donors get duplicate receipts, which generates tickets. All knobs live in one place and are read at worker start. Current production values follow.

tuning table, kajop-yafof:
QUOTAS = {
    "wenath": 10,
    "ulaael": 5,
}